LCJP.L vs. IJPA.L
LCJP.L (Amundi MSCI Japan UCITS ETF Acc) and IJPA.L (iShares Core MSCI Japan IMI UCITS ETF USD Acc) are both Japan Equities funds - LCJP.L tracks the TOPIX TR JPY while IJPA.L tracks the MSCI Japan Investable Market Index (IMI). Both are passively managed. Over the past 5 years, LCJP.L returned 10.26%/yr vs 10.04%/yr for IJPA.L. Their correlation of 0.94 suggests significant overlap in exposure. Both charge a 0.12% expense ratio.

Correlation
The correlation between LCJP.L and IJPA.L is 0.95, indicating a strong positive relationship between their price movements. Combining them offers limited diversification - they tend to fall together during downturns.

LCJP.L vs. IJPA.L - Expense Ratio Comparison
Both LCJP.L and IJPA.L have an expense ratio of 0.12%, making them cost-effective options compared to the broader market, where average expense ratios typically range from 0.3% to 0.9%.
